阿里云服务器的vcpu是什么意思?

云计算

结论先行:阿里云服务器的vCPU(Virtual CPU)是虚拟化技术分配的逻辑计算单元,代表云服务器可用的计算能力,其性能受物理CPU核心、超线程技术及虚拟化方案影响。


一、vCPU的基本定义

  1. vCPU本质

    • 是云服务器通过虚拟化技术从物理CPU上划分出的逻辑处理器,用户通过购买云服务获得的计算资源单位。
    • 并非独立物理核心,而是通过时间片轮转或超线程模拟的并行计算能力。
  2. 与物理CPU的关系

    • 1个物理CPU核心可虚拟为多个vCPU(如通过Intel超线程技术1核变2线程)。
    • 阿里云通常采用“1 vCPU = 1个超线程”的分配方式(例如,物理4核8线程CPU可支持8vCPU的云实例)。

二、vCPU的性能影响因素

  1. 底层硬件配置

    • 物理CPU型号(如Intel Xeon Platinum的性能远高于低端型号)。
    • 超线程技术:开启后可能提升多任务处理能力,但单线程任务性能无显著改善。
  2. 虚拟化方案差异

    • 独占型实例(如阿里云裸金属服务器):vCPU直接绑定物理核心,性能接近物理机。
    • 共享型实例:vCPU可能与其他用户竞争资源,存在性能波动。
  3. 阿里云的特殊设定

    • 部分实例规格会标注“CPU积分”(如t5突发性能实例),vCPU性能会受积分余额限制。

三、vCPU的选型建议

  1. 高计算负载场景(如大数据分析、游戏服务器):

    • 选择计算型实例(如ecs.c6/c7),vCPU与物理核心绑定更紧密,避免共享资源争抢。
  2. 成本敏感型业务(如测试环境、轻量级应用):

    • 共享型实例(如ecs.t6)性价比更高,但需接受可能的性能波动。
  3. 关键提醒

    • vCPU数量≠绝对性能,需结合内存、网络、存储等配置综合评估。
    • 阿里云文档中实例规格族的详细说明(如“1:1 vCPU与内存配比”)是选型核心依据。

总结:阿里云vCPU是虚拟化的计算资源单位,其实际性能由硬件、虚拟化技术和实例类型共同决定。用户应根据业务需求选择匹配的实例规格,并关注vCPU背后的物理资源分配策略,避免资源不足或浪费。

未经允许不得转载:CLOUD云枢 » 阿里云服务器的vcpu是什么意思?